STMIK Dharma Wacana Metro as a university that has implemented information technology in its business processes, with information technology it is hoped that it can advance and become a supporter in achieving business process goals. In supporting and carrying out its business processes, STMIK Dharma Wacana Metro City has used the Academic Information System (SIAKAD), which functions in managing academic services, finance and accounting, libraries, student services, collaboration, research and publications. Academic information system management that is not well managed will have an impact on low service quality, which can affect the level of stakeholder trust in the institution. Thus, there is a need for Information Technology Governance Analysis in Academic Information Systems (SIAKAD). The governance audit was carried out using the COBIT 2019 framework with the Delivery Support and Service (DSS) domain. Audit results using the COBIT 2019 framework are used to find out how SIAKAD performs in organizations which will later be able to provide recommendations to support business processes
